Population Comparison: Winder vs Attica

  • In Winder, the population is higher at 19,400, compared to 500 in Attica.
  • The median age in Attica is higher at 41.2 years, compared to 36.4 years in Winder.
  • Winder has a higher median income of $57,365 compared to $42,422 in Attica.
  • In Attica, the percentage of married families is higher at 45.0%, compared to 34.0% in Winder.
  • Winder has a higher poverty level at 13% compared to 12% in Attica.
  • The unemployment rate is the same in both Winder and Attica at 3.5%.

Crime and Safety

Understanding crime rates and safety measures is crucial for assessing the livability of a city or town. Crime levels can vary significantly from one neighborhood to another, influenced by various factors such as population density and local amenities. For instance, areas with high foot traffic, like train stations, might experience different crime dynamics compared to quieter residential neighborhoods. Evaluating these patterns helps in making informed decisions about safety and community well-being.
